Analysis
The most recent figure for pupil-qualified teacher ratio in secondary in Cabo Verde is 16.24 headcount basis, measured in 2022.
Compared with earlier readings it is down 1.5% on the previous year and down 27.0% over ten years.
Over the whole period, pupil-qualified teacher ratio in secondary in Cabo Verde peaked at 22.24 headcount basis in 2014 and was at its lowest, 15.93 headcount basis, in 2016.
That places Cabo Verde 39th out of 86 countries with data for 2022, putting it in the middle of the range.
